How to Fix Revolving Credit (2024)

Revolving credit lines can be a valuable asset to any business. These loans can come in the form of credit cards or business lines of credit. They can be used to purchase inventory, supplies and cover overhead. They are flexible, too, so they can be borrowed against, repaid, and re-accessed once more. In many cases these loans are used for short-term investments when cash is tight. However, if you get stuck with an overwhelming, high-interest line of credit, you need to take steps to change the terms on that loan--especially if you have credit outstanding.

  1. 1.

    Ask your current lender for a lower rate. There is no harm in asking, and you might be pleasantly surprised with the results. However, before you make the call, collect a copy of your business reports (last four quarters) with earnings and a copy of your business credit rating. These will help you argue your case.

  2. 2.

    Pay more than the minimum payment due on the revolving account. It might seem obvious, but a large line of credit (or a business line of credit) is quite similar to a credit card--just with a larger credit limit. The minimum payment will not cover much interest due at all. To pay the loan faster, you need to pay more than the minimum.

  3. 3.

    Ask your lender for a lower credit limit. Most lenders will raise your credit limit when they determine you or your business are a sound credit risk. You can, however, get this limit lowered to remove the temptation of incurring more debt than you can manage.

  4. 4.

    Look for new lenders for refinance offers. Before doing this, take a thorough look at your earnings statements and tax returns. Only a solid business showing profitability and growth will qualify for a refinance on a line of credit. Look at local banks and credit unions first as these companies are more likely to offer the most competitive programs.

  5. 5.

    Change your revolving loan into a closed-end loan. Most revolving credit agreements come with this provision. While it is normally exercised only when a borrower is about to default, you can contact your lender and ask for the switch. This will rearrange the payments and balance and put you on an installment plan for a set number of years.
